About this work

This sketch shows a woman in a long, flowing black dress with a floral pattern on the bodice. Her hair is pulled back into a sleek updo, and she wears simple jewelry. The dress has a train that sweeps the ground, and her arms are relaxed at her sides. The drawing looks loose and quick, with some areas shaded lightly.
